Datum: | Samstag 17 September 1966 |
Zeit: | 14:56 |
Flugzeugtyp: |  Lockheed 14-N3 Super Electra |
Fluggesellschaft: | Thunderbird Airways |
Kennzeichen: | N18138 |
Werknummer: | 1416 |
Baujahr: | 1938 |
Besatzung: | Todesopfer: 0 / Insassen: 4 |
Fluggäste: | Todesopfer: 0 / Insassen: 0 |
Gesamt: | Todesopfer: 0 / Insassen: 4 |
Sachschaden: | Zerstört |
Konsequenzen: | Written off (damaged beyond repair) |
Unfallort: | Medford, NJ ( USA)
|
Flugphase: | Anfangssteigflug (ICL) |
Betriebsart: | Test |
Flug von: | Medford-Flying W Airport, NJ, USA |
Flug nach: | Medford-Flying W Airport, NJ, USA |
Unfallbericht:Stalled on takeoff due to overload. Crashed and caught fire. The airplane was used in an electronic test project flight. It was being operated at an authorized overweight.
Probable Cause:
PROBABLE CAUSE:
pilot in command - premature lift-off
pilot in command - failed to obtain/maintain flying speed
